How do I set my email to autoarchive using the Outlook Web Application (OWA)?

It is best to always use OWA to set archiving rules. Archiving rules set in Outlook will only run when Outlook is open.

Log in to OWA via email.osu.edu. On the left side of the window, you can see your inbox. Make sure that the folders you want to archive are nested under your Inbox. Subfolders use their parent folder's archive policy by default, so it's important to nest the folder you would like to archive under your Inbox. I have already done so here.

Right click on your inbox and select Archive Policy. Here you can select how long you want to keep emails before they move to your online archive. I have all emails older than 6 months set to move to my online archive.

To verify that your archive is working, you can un-collapse the Personal Archive section, and you will be able to see any emails that are older than the policy you have set. For example, my Big Kid Stuff folder shows up under my Baer, Caitlin R. inbox and under my Personal Archive inbox because it has items that are both younger and older than 6 months. My Alumni Association folder only shows up under Personal Archive because it only has items older than 6 months, so I deleted it from under my Baer, Caitlin R. inbox.
